Tenure: Freehold The Property Situated within the ever-popular top part of Biggin Hill with immediate access to country walks, this spacious three bedroom detached bungalow is being offered for sale with no onward chain. This detached bungalow is bright and airy, with all the rooms being of a good size and with the added bonus of the potential to create more space by converting the large loft. The wide entrance hall leads you to the main bedroom overlooking the front with built-in wardrobes. There is a further good sized double bedroom and a third single bedroom/office. The bathroom is fitted with a white suite and a walk-in cubicle with refitted Aqualisa shower. The kitchen has been recently refitted and boasts adjustable lighting, white worktops, pan drawers and a double glazed window that overlooks the side access. There is also a single door leading out to the detached garage. The large L-shaped lounge/diner has a feature fireplace and brick surround, plenty of space for a large dining table, two sets of sliding doors leading you through to a conservatory and out to the patio area. The garden is private, flat and beautifully manicured. A patio from the conservatory wraps around the side of the property and leads to the detached garage. There is a gravelled seating area overlooking a water feature and plenty of established shrubs and borders to give a feeling of privacy and seclusion. The property benefits from being close to Bromley South station with direct access to London Victoria and fantastic bus routes into town. Comments Energy Performance Certificate (EPCs) An EPC is broadly like the labels provided with domestic appliances such as refrigerators and washing machines. Its purpose is to record how energy efficient a property is as a building. The certificate will provide a rating of the energy efficiency and carbon emissions of a building from A to G, where A is very efficient, and G is inefficient. The data required to allow the calculation of an EPC includes the age and construction of the building, its insulation and heating method. EPCs are produced using standard methods with standard assumptions about energy usage so that the energy efficiency of one building can easily be compared with another building of the same type. The Energy Performance of Buildings Directive (EPBD) requires that all buildings have an EPC when they are marketed for sale or for let, or when houses are newly built. EPCs are valid for 10 years, or until a newer EPC is prepared. During this period the EPC may be made available to buyers or new tenants.
